OverviewApple cider, applesauce, apple muffins, cakes, and pies! Annie is a very busy apple farmer. She bakes yummy treats with the apples she picks and saves her best apples to sell at the market. Follow Annie through her apple-filled day of picking, counting, sorting, baking, and selling, and then try making some of her simple apple recipes. ( School Library Journal ) Author InformationMonica Wellingtonwas born in London and lived in Switzerland and Germany as a child.She has written and illustrated many books for young children, includingMr. Cookie BakerandApple Farmer Annie.
